Jennifer L. Slater has served as President and CEO of STRATTEC since July 2024. With over 25 years in the automotive industry, Ms. Slater is recognized as a transformative leader with extensive experience in engineering, finance, sales and product strategy.

Previously, she was EVP and General Manager at Sensata Technologies (NYSE: ST), overseeing a global business segment with full P&L responsibility of the Performance Sensing Segment. At Clarios, LLC, she led global efforts to address the growing demand for vehicle electrification and autonomy. In this role, she was responsible for the Original Equipment customers and for developing and executing global new product strategies for the entire product life cycle, including Aftermarket. Earlier in her career, she held key positions at Johnson Controls International plc, including Vice President of Finance, Power Solutions.

Ms. Slater earned a Bachelor of Science in Mechanical Engineering from the University of Michigan-Dearborn and a Master of Business Administration from Walsh College. Her achievements include receiving the 2017 STEP Ahead Award from the Manufacturing Institute, which recognizes Women in Manufacturing, and was named to the 2025 Wisconsin Titan 100, which recognizes the top 100 CEOs and C-level executives in Wisconsin She has been a board member of Valvoline (NYSE: VVV) since 2022. In January 2025, she joined the MEMA OE Suppliers Board, a vehicle supplier industry association.

Matthew Pauli joined STRATTEC as Senior Vice President and CFO in November 2024. With over 24 years of financial expertise, he previously served as Executive Advisor and CFO of CentroMotion, a global manufacturer of highly engineered products serving the transportation, agriculture, construction equipment and other industrial markets. There he oversaw global finance, tax, treasury, accounting, IT, and legal operations. Earlier in his career, Mr. Pauli held senior finance roles at Enerpac (NYSE: EPAC), including Corporate Controller/Chief Accounting Officer, and VP Finance.

Mr. Pauli started his career at Ernst & Young and holds a Bachelor’s in Business Administration – Accounting from the University of Wisconsin-Whitewater.

Chey Becker-Varto joined STRATTEC as Chief Commercial Officer in November 2024. She previously served as Chief Commercial Officer at Vayan Group, where she doubled the sales pipeline, implemented more sophisticated customer relationship management systems, and modernized revenue operations. Prior to that, she held leadership roles at Clarios, JD Norman Industries, and GST AutoLeather, driving growth, enhancing procurement strategies, and optimizing organizational processes. She began her career at Lear Corporation where she advanced through roles of increasing responsibility.

Ms. Becker-Varto holds a Masters in Information Management & Communications from Walsh College and a dual Bachelor of Science in International Business & Spanish from Central Michigan University, including study abroad in Mexico.

James Denis has served as Vice President, General Counsel and Secretary at Strattec since December 2025. With more than 20 years of experience supporting public companies, Mr. Denis is recognized as a strategic legal leader with expertise in corporate governance, securities matters, litigation, regulatory compliance, and enterprise risk management.

In his current role, he leads Strattec’s legal function, overseeing legal strategy, corporate governance, compliance, and risk management. He works closely with executive leadership and the Board of Directors to support strong governance practices while advancing the company’s strategic and operational objectives. Mr. Denis also advises cross-functional teams across sales, operations and finance, bringing a practical, business-focused approach to complex legal and regulatory matters.

Prior to joining Strattec, Mr. Denis served as Executive Vice President, General Counsel, Corporate Secretary and Chief Compliance Counsel at Enerpac Tool Group, where he led the company’s global legal and compliance organization and advised the Executive Leadership Team and the Board of Directors. Earlier in his tenure at Enerpac and its predecessor Actuant Corporation, he held several senior legal leadership roles, including Vice President, Assistant General Counsel and Regional General Counsel for the Americas and APAC, as well as Global Litigation Counsel. Additionally, he was a Partner at Reinhart Boerner Van Deuren earlier in his career.

Mr. Denis earned a Juris Doctor from Marquette University Law School and a Bachelor of Arts in English and Philosophy from St. Norbert College.

Linda Redmann became Chief People Officer at STRATTEC in November 2024. Her career spans leadership roles at organizations such as Korn Ferry, Bolder HR, and Zimmer Biomet, where she guided cultural transformations, organizational design, and M&A integration to support business growth. She has also supported strategic HR initiatives during the IPO transition at SomaLogic.

Ms. Redmann earned a Masters of Business Administration from Loyola University Chicago and Bachelor of Business Administration from Tiffin University.

Aaron Byrne has served as Vice President of Operations at Strattec since July 2025. With extensive experience in manufacturing and operational leadership, Mr. Byrne is recognized as a results-driven leader with deep expertise in operations management, supply chain performance, and continuous improvement within the automotive industry.

In his current role, he leads Strattec’s global operations organization, overseeing manufacturing, operational performance, and the execution of initiatives designed to improve efficiency, quality, and delivery across the company’s production network. He plays a key role in advancing operational excellence while supporting Strattec’s strategic objectives and customer commitments.

Prior to joining Strattec, Mr. Byrne served as Chief Production Officer at SK Battery America, where he led large-scale production operations supporting electric vehicle battery manufacturing. Earlier, he held senior leadership roles at Clarios and Johnson Controls, including Executive Director of Business Expansion, Quality and Launch Systems and Director of OE Operations for the U.S., where he led operational teams, supported major product launches and drove improvements in manufacturing performance and supply chain execution.

Earlier in his career, Mr. Byrne served as Director of Operations at Medtec Ambulance Corporation, where he led manufacturing operations for specialty vehicle production.

Mr. Byrne earned a Master of Business Administration from the University of Notre Dame Mendoza College of Business and a Bachelor of Business Administration from Northwood University.

Richard P. Messina has been STRATTEC’s Vice President and CTO since June 2023. Previously, he served in dual leadership roles as VP of Global Engineering and Purchasing and VP of Global Sales and Access Control Products Engineering. He joined the company in 2008 as the Vice President of STRATTEC Power Access Prior to STRATTEC, Mr. Messina was the Chief Engineer of Delphi Power Products and held several leadership roles within Delphi.

Mr. Messina earned a Masters of Business Administration from Oakland University and a Bachelor of Science in Mechanical Engineering from Kettering University.

Chad Ormsbee has served as Vice President, Head of Innovation at Strattec Security Corporation since October 2025. With more than 25 years of experience in the automotive and mobility technology sectors, Mr. Ormsbee is widely recognized for his leadership in engineering excellence, product innovation, and strategic business growth.

In his current role, he leads the development and execution of Strattec’s product roadmap strategy across the organization. He is responsible for advancing engineering strategy, strengthening customer collaboration, and driving innovation that supports Strattec’s long‑term growth and competitive positioning.

Prior to joining Strattec, Mr. Ormsbee spent 25 years with Bosch USA, where he held progressive leadership roles spanning engineering, innovation, and global business development. Most recently, he served in Global Innovation and Business Development, supporting emerging technology initiatives and strategic growth opportunities. He led the creation of customer-aligned strategies, supported global revenue opportunities, and championed cross-functional collaboration across technical, legal, and commercial teams.

Earlier in his tenure, he led innovation efforts focused on market research, product promotion, and technology development to meet evolving customer and mobility demands. He facilitated global program wins and led initiatives that improved customer engagement and organizational alignment. He also served as Engineering Manager for Gasoline Systems Powertrain North America, where he oversaw CAE modeling, engineering development methods, and rapid prototype production.

Nick Petouhoff has served as Vice President of Engineering at Strattec since February 2026. With more than three decades of experience in the global automotive industry, Mr. Petouhoff is recognized as an innovative engineering leader with extensive expertise in product development, portfolio strategy, and technology innovation.

In his current role, he leads Strattec’s global engineering organization, overseeing the design, development, validation, and launch of products and technologies across the company’s portfolio. He is responsible for advancing engineering strategy, strengthening customer collaboration, and driving innovation to support Strattec’s product roadmap and long-term growth.

Prior to joining Strattec, Mr. Petouhoff served as Executive Director of Global Engineering and Advanced Development at JoysonQuin Automotive Systems, where he led engineering teams across North America and Europe through the full product lifecycle, from ideation and innovation through development, validation and launch. He also briefly served as Interim President for JoysonQuin North America. Earlier in his career, he held senior engineering and innovation leadership roles at Adient and Johnson Controls, leading global advanced product development and innovation initiatives while working closely with OEM customers and strategic partners.

Mr. Petouhoff holds more than ten patents and has contributed to several industry-first product collaborations within the automotive and aerospace sectors. He earned a Master of Business Administration and a Master of Science in Industrial and Manufacturing Systems from the University of Michigan, and a Bachelor of Science in Mechanical Engineering from Kettering University.

Leonard Roelant has served as Vice President, Head of Transformation at Strattec since March 2026. With more than three decades of experience in the global automotive supply industry, Mr. Roelant is recognized as a strategic leader with extensive experience in profitable growth, operational excellence, enterprise transformation, and program management.

In his current role, he leads enterprise-wide operational transformation initiatives and oversees the operating systems that balance the delivery of quarterly results with the execution of Strattec’s strategic priorities. He is responsible for strengthening the company’s Program Management Organization and guiding the development and execution of program management processes and capabilities across the business. Mr. Roelant also supports strategic growth initiatives, including both organic expansion and the evaluation of potential inorganic opportunities.

Earlier in his career, Mr. Roelant held senior leadership roles across the global automotive supply industry, including positions at Johnson Controls, Woodbridge Group and ABC Technologies. In these roles, he led global teams across commercial, program management and strategic transformation functions, working closely with major OEM customers to drive performance, operational improvement, and business growth.

Mr. Roelant earned a Bachelor of Science in Mechanical Engineering from the University of Michigan and a Master of Science in International Management from Walsh College.
